The Enduring Popularity of Blackjack

Blackjack, also known as 21, is perhaps the most widely recognized casino game globally. Its simple premise – beat the dealer’s hand without exceeding 21 – belies a surprising amount of strategy. Skilled players can significantly reduce the house edge through card counting and basic strategy charts, making it a game where knowledge truly empowers the player. The social aspect is also appealing; it’s a game often played around a table, fostering interaction between players and the dealer. Many variations of Blackjack exist, adding further layers of complexity and excitement for those seeking a challenge.

The game’s appeal extends beyond the potential for winning. The mental challenge of calculating odds and making optimal decisions offers a satisfying intellectual pursuit. This aspect, combined with the fast-paced nature of the game, contributes significantly to its widespread and lasting popularity. Online platforms have made Blackjack even more accessible, allowing players to practice and refine their skills from the comfort of their homes, which catered to the rapid growth of the industry.

Card
Value
Ace 1 or 11
2-10 Face Value
Jack 10
Queen 10
King 10

Roulette: A Game of Pure Chance

Roulette, with its spinning wheel and iconic layout, embodies the thrill of pure chance. Players bet on where a small ball will land on the wheel, choosing from a variety of options, including individual numbers, colors (red or black), or groups of numbers. While the odds are statistically against the player, the game’s simplicity and the suspenseful spin of the wheel create an undeniable sense of excitement. The history of roulette is as fascinating as the game itself, with roots tracing back to 17th-century France.

There are two primary types of roulette: European and American. European roulette features a single zero, giving the house a lower edge, while American roulette has both a zero and a double zero, increasing the house advantage. This difference in house edge makes European roulette the preferred choice for many serious players. The Evolution of Roulette

Roulette wasn’t always as it is today; the game evolved from earlier versions like “Hoca” and “Biribi”. The modern form of roulette, with its current wheel and table layout, emerged in France during the 19th century. Over time, the game spread across Europe and eventually to the United States, where the American variation with the double zero was introduced. Poker: A Test of Skill and Strategy

Unlike games of pure chance, poker is a game of skill, strategy, and psychological warfare. Players compete against each other rather than the house, aiming to build the best hand or bluff their opponents into folding. The diverse range of poker variations, from Texas Hold’em to Seven-Card Stud, caters to different preferences and skill levels. Mastering poker requires a deep understanding of probability, hand rankings, and opponent behavior.

Baccarat: A Game of Sophistication

Baccarat, often associated with high rollers and James Bond films, is a game of elegant simplicity. Players bet on whether the «Player» or «Banker» hand will have a total closest to 9. The game relies heavily on chance, with minimal player intervention. Despite its perceived complexity, Baccarat is relatively easy to learn. The house edge in Baccarat is among the lowest in the casino, making it a favorable game for players.

Understanding Baccarat Rules

The rules of Baccarat are straightforward. Two hands, the Player and the Banker, are dealt. Cards are valued as follows: 2-9 are worth their face value, 10, Jack, Queen, and King are worth 0, and Ace is worth 1. The hand with a total closest to 9 wins. A “natural” win occurs when either the Player or Banker has a total of 8 or 9 with the first two cards dealt. The house makes its small cut through a commission charged on winning Banker bets, contributing its lasting presence in casinos.

  • The Player and Banker are dealt two cards each
  • The goal is to have a hand total as close to 9 as possible
  • Face cards and 10s have a value of 0
  • Aces have a value of 1
  • If either hand totals 8 or 9, no more cards are dealt
  • Otherwise, a third card may be dealt to both hands

Craps: The Excitement of the Dice

Craps is a fast-paced, energetic dice game that draws crowds with its lively atmosphere. Players bet on the outcome of a pair of dice rolls, with a wide variety of betting options available. While the rules can seem complex at first, they become easier to grasp with practice. Craps is often considered one of the most social games in the casino, with players cheering each other on and celebrating wins together.

The excitement of craps comes from the constant action and the potential for large payouts. The «pass line» bet is the most common, promising a win if the shooter rolls a 7 or 11 on the come-out roll. Craps offers a unique blend of chance, strategy, and social interaction, making it a standout game in the world of casinos.

  1. The “come-out” roll is made by the shooter.
  2. A roll of 7 or 11 on the come-out roll wins the pass line bet.
  3. A roll of 2, 3, or 12 on the come-out roll loses the pass line bet.
  4. A roll of 4, 5, 6, 8, 9, or 10 on the come-out roll establishes the point.
  5. The shooter continues rolling until they roll the point again or roll a 7.
